So what? testing needs to be done for months. PEDs get cleared out of the system after a few hours/days/weeks depending on which PED we are talking about. But the effects remain. For example if you do an 8 week steroids cycle to gain power and train harder, you can come clean two weeks later. That's why testing needs to be done for months before a fight.

Victor Conte:
“I don’t get it,” Conte says. “There are strict criteria for the granting of a TUE. You don’t hand them out like Halloween candy. And this sort of IV use is clearly against the rules. Also, from a medical point of view, if they’re administering what they said they did, it doesn’t make sense to me. There are more effective ways to rehydrate. If you drank ice-cold Celtic seawater, you’d have far greater benefits. It’s very suspicious to me. I can tell you that IV drugs clear an athlete’s system more quickly than drugs that are administered by subcutaneous injection. So why did USADA make this decision? Why did they grant something that’s prohibited? In my view, that’s something federal law enforcement officials should be asking Travis Tygart.”
